Strategic Planning Lead
Irvine, California Req ID 2207005 Category Marketing Division Allergan AestheticsAllergan Aesthetics is looking for a Strategic Planning Lead4 to join our new in-house agency. This role requires a blend of analytical and intuitive skills; an understanding of marketing and consumer insights; and an ability to work with cross-functional teams. Responsibilities:
- Lead the development of creative briefs for our in-house team across our portfolio of brands
- Understand and translate business objectives and success metrics into actionable integrated briefs
- Unearth and compile key insights to influence creative campaign development
- Deliver engaging briefing sessions that offer inspiration, confidence, and opportunity unlocks
- Identify primary research opportunities to uncover new consumer and brand truths
- Participate in ideation sessions as a partner to creative teams
- Partner with research and marketing teams to input on survey or brand tracker to ensure the team has key metrics required
- Provide actionable feedback in reviews to ensure work always aligns to strategy as it finds its way to full realization
- Contribute as a thought leader—bring proactive trends, insights, and competitive intelligence to continually inspire creative and marketing teams
- Build support for sell-in to key stakeholders for presentations
- Create customer journeys and communication mappings to support integrated campaign needs and complex segmentation
- Create close collaborative partnerships with brand marketing, research, and creative team members
- Work with consumer insights and brand marketers on qualitative and quantitative research
Qualifications:
- 7+ years experience in creative strategy or strategic planning at an agency or brand marketing team; experience in experience in beauty, retail, health or CPG a plus
- Bachelor's degree, Certifications, or equivalent working experience in a marketing or communications field
- Ability to author clear, concise and inspiring briefs
- Experience with brand positioning, channel strategy, and customer journeys
- Ability to partner on go-to-market campaign planning and comms architecture (as needed)
- Strong storytelling skills to deliver impactful reports and presentations that communicate complex ideas with ease
- Passion for behavioral science with a deep understanding of human behaviors and needs
- Comfortable and experienced with all marketing comms channels and building digital-first programs
- Strong acumen for marketing measurement and tools
- Skilled in MS Office (Excel, Outlook, Word, PowerPoint) and G-suite (Drive, Docs, Sheets, Slides)
- Bachelor’s degree; or equivalent experience
